<p>I have followed this thread with interest and as usual have added to my information. I had Theophillia Meredith and her spouse James Parsons in my family tree as their daughter Mary baptised 20 Jun 1847 Drybrook (one of 8 children), married Timothy Yemm born 1847 at Drybrook 7 Apr 1871. They had 2 children: <br />
Mirrium Matilda Yemm 1869 married 27 Mar 1890 Fulton Co. IL. USA to William Crone. Second marriage to James Smart 19 Apr 1893 Fulton Co.<br />
Susanna Yemm born 22 Dec 1871 baptised 21 Jan 1872 Drybrook. She married 1 Jan 1890 Lewiston, Fulton Co. IL. USA to John Osman Blanch born 22 Sep 1869 bapt. 17 Oct 1869 Forest of Dean Bible Christian Circuit.  John Osman Blanch Son of Thomas Blanch 1834 and Mary Ann Marfell 1828 - which was where my interest started.<br />
John Osman Blanch &amp; Susanna nee Yemm had 3 children all born Illinois.</p>
<p>1880 Census 11.6.1880 Cuba, Fulton County, Illinois, USA </p>
<p>Yemm Timothy 31 Coal Miner<br />
Yemm Mary 31 wife<br />
Yemm Mirrium 11 dtr<br />
Yemm Susanna 8 dtr<br />
Yemm Frederick 22 Cousin Coal Miner<br />
Marfell Albert 31 Cousin Coal Miner<br />
Stevens John 33 Boarder Coal Miner</p>
<p>A number of the Coal Mining families who emigrated to the Illinois Coalfields lived together, indeed at one time Timothy Yemm lived with Moses Yemm &amp; Simeon Yemm - 3 Yemm families in one house. Simeon Yemm eventually married a Mary Ann Yemm a second wife after the death of Edith Morgan in 1883.</p>

<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>John MEREDITH married Maria DAVIS - Hundred of St Briavels - 26 February 1824</p>
<p>Children of John MEREDITH (Collier) &amp; Maria </p>
<p>East Dean (Drybrook)</p>
<p>Susanna - 3 March 1833 - address Winner Cabin</p>
<p>Phillip - 3 March 1833 - address Winner Cabin</p>
<p>Jacob - 8 May 1836 - address Winner</p>
<p>Peter - 8 May 1836 - address Winner</p>
<p><br />
...... as previously mentioned</p>
<p>Theophila MEREDITH - 16 July 1826 - address  Cinderford</p>
<p><br />
1851 Census, East Dean  -<strong> WINNER COLLIERY</strong></p>
<p>MEREDITH</p>
<p>John - 48 Coalminer, born Glos. Littledean<br />
Maria- 48 - born Lydney<br />
Philip, 22, Jacob 17, Peter 15, Elizabeth 12, Martha 10, Emma 7, Isabella 5, Ann - 1 (all born East Dean)</p>
<p><br />
1841 Census, Gloucester County Goal</p>
<p>Maria MEREDITH age 36</p>
<p><br />
Date of Trial : 3 March 1841</p>
<p>Larceny before convicted of felony -  (imprisonment 12 months)</p>
<p><br />
but then again, there is a John MEREDITH - age 32 - convicted on the 1 January 1839 (Larceny) and given 6 months- so these may not be the above couple!  and Martha MEREDITH was christened 6 June 1841, Drybrook, parents John &amp; Maria</p>
